Overview Augocare 625 Duo Tablet
Combating bacterial infections, the antibiotic Duo-Tab 625 effectively treats various ailments. Its applications span respiratory infections like pneumonia, ear, sinus, and urinary tract infections, as well as skin and soft tissue infections. However, it's ineffective against viral illnesses such as the common cold. For optimal absorption and minimized stomach discomfort, Duo-Tab 625 should be taken with food, adhering strictly to your physician's prescribed schedule for consistent dosing. Complete the entire course, as directed, even if symptoms improve, to prevent infection recurrence. Premature cessation may allow resistant bacteria to persist. Potential side effects, generally mild, include nausea, diarrhea, vomiting, oral or genital thrush, rashes, and vaginitis. Report any persistent or bothersome side effects to your doctor. Prior to commencing treatment, disclose any antibiotic allergies, liver or kidney issues, and all other medications you are currently using to your doctor or healthcare provider, as interactions may occur. While generally safe for use during pregnancy and lactation under medical supervision, always consult your doctor before taking this medication.

How Augocare 625 Duo Tablet works:
Augocare 625 Duo tablets contain amoxicillin, an antibiotic, and clavulanate potassium, a beta-lactamase inhibitor. Amoxicillin combats bacterial growth by disrupting the creation of their protective cell wall. Clavulanate potassium counters bacterial resistance mechanisms, thereby boosting amoxicillin's effectiveness.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holSAFE
There are no known adverse interactions between Augocare 625 Duo Tablet and alcohol consumption.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Pregnancy use of Augocare 625 Duo Tablet is typically deemed safe.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or no harmful effects on fetal development; nevertheless, data from human trials are sc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Lactation and the use of Augocare 625 Duo Tablets pose no known risk. Research in humans indicates minimal drug transfer to breast milk, presenting no apparent danger to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by side effects of Augocare 625 Duo Tablets, including allergic reactions, dizziness, or seizures.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Augocare 625 Duo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ult a physician before use. The medication is contraindicated in those with severe kidney disease.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should exercise caution when using Augocare 625 Duo Tablets. Dosage modification may be necessary; physician consultation is advised. Liver function should be regularly assessed during treatment.
What if you forget to take Augocare 625 Duo Tablet :
Should you forget a dose of Augocare 625 Duo Tablet,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
